The average salary for a medical and clinical laboratory technician in Minnesota is around $44,920 per year.
Avg Salary
Medical and clinical laboratory technicians earn an average yearly salary of $44,920.
Wages typically start from $33,600 and go up to $60,050.

Medical and clinical laboratory technician earnings by seniority
Top-level medical and clinical laboratory technician earnings begin at:
$28.87 per hour
$60,050 per year
Senior-level medical and clinical laboratory technician earnings begin at:
$24.70 per hour
$51,380 per year
Mid-level medical and clinical laboratory technician earnings begin at:
$21.60 per hour
$44,920 per year
Junior-level medical and clinical laboratory technician earnings begin at:
$18.43 per hour
$38,330 per year
Starting level medical and clinical laboratory technician earnings begin at:
$16.15 per hour
$33,600 per year
Approximate values based on highest and lowest earning segments.

How do medical and clinical laboratory technician salaries compare to similar careers?
Medical and clinical laboratory technicians earn about the same as related careers in Minnesota. On average, they make less than health educators but more than medical secretaries.
